Output edca3a627eb8d52ec824ba82d2e361d7051b7be53c5c7f6cfbc097f4ea499ae4:0

value
129997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88d9d6318b8ab12b847e00a3c4c7659620c86bdc OP_EQUAL
address
3EAcnC4TU4AvgmYtdQroAatq8ZQLirf1fa
transaction
edca3a627eb8d52ec824ba82d2e361d7051b7be53c5c7f6cfbc097f4ea499ae4